Integration

by djones_wit

Fluid, flowing, glowing Don’t disconnect, keep going Swimming through the water like a tribe of rainbow otters Reconnecting to the self I’ve been dissecting For year after year Fear after fear With tear after tear I am finally whole A role and sole rolling back into the fold Creating a story to be told Grateful to let this world unfold From grief to relief with no need for belief Instead, be a lead, slowly blowing in the breeze Finally flowing free with ease Less disconnect, more disco Reconnected, I can let go Resurrected, I can now grow
